Prostate cancer

Adenocarcinoma of the prostate (peripheral zone) — androgen-driven, commonly bone-metastasising

Overview

The commonest cancer in men, usually a peripheral-zone adenocarcinoma. Often indolent and detected via PSA/DRE, but can metastasise to bone (sclerotic lesions, back pain). Risk-stratified by PSA, Gleason/grade group and stage. Management ranges from active surveillance (low-risk) to radical treatment, with androgen deprivation for advanced/metastatic disease.

Recognise

  • Often asymptomatic (PSA/DRE-detected); LUTS, haematuria; advanced — bone pain, pathological fracture, spinal cord compression, weight loss
  • DRE: hard, irregular, nodular prostate (asymmetry, loss of median sulcus)
  • Bone metastases are SCLEROTIC (osteoblastic) and raise ALP; spinal metastases risk cord compression

Red flags

  • Metastatic spinal cord compression (back pain + neurology) → emergency MRI + dexamethasone + oncology
  • Bone pain/pathological fracture/hypercalcaemia → metastatic disease; severe symptoms with very high PSA

Differentials & how to tell them apart

Benign prostatic hyperplasiasmooth, non-tender prostate; PSA mildly raised; LUTS without nodule
Prostatitistender prostate, infection/pain, raised PSA acutely
Other bone-met primariesbreast/lung/kidney/thyroid — but prostate mets are characteristically sclerotic

Investigations

PSA (with counselling) + DRE; multiparametric MRI of the prostate BEFORE biopsy (NICE); transperineal/TRUS biopsy (Gleason/grade group); staging — bone scan, CT for high-risk disease; the diagnosis/grade/stage drive management.

Management

Risk-stratified: active surveillance (low-risk) → radical surgery/radiotherapy → ADT for advanced disease

  1. 1PSA + DRE, then multiparametric MRI before biopsy; biopsy for grade group and stage.   2. 2Localised intermediate/high-risk → radical prostatectomy or radiotherapy (counsel incontinence/ED); advanced/metastatic → androgen deprivation therapy + bone-targeted treatment; manage complications.
Active surveillancefor low-risk localised disease — monitor PSA/MRI/biopsy, avoid over-treatment
Radical prostatectomy or radical radiotherapy (± brachytherapy)for localised intermediate/high-risk disease; side-effects — incontinence, erectile dysfunction, bowel/bladder
Androgen deprivation therapy (GnRH agonist/antagonist, anti-androgen)for advanced/metastatic disease; GnRH agonists need anti-androgen cover to avoid initial 'tumour flare'
Bone-targeted therapy + manage cord compressionbisphosphonate/denosumab; dexamethasone + radiotherapy/surgery for cord compression

Key points

Hard, irregular, nodular prostate ± raised PSA, with SCLEROTIC bone mets and a raised ALP = prostate cancer → mpMRI before biopsy, then risk-stratified treatment (active surveillance for low-risk). Watch for metastatic cord compression (dexamethasone + MRI). GnRH agonists need anti-androgen cover (flare).

Monitor & prognosis

PSA trend, treatment side-effects, metastatic complications (bone, cord).

Often indolent (low-risk excellent); metastatic disease is treatable but not curable.
